【摘要】:Rollingfrictionlikeslidingfrictiondependsuponmanyfactors.Itisasystemeffectthatinvolvesthenatureoftherollingsurfaceandthecounterface.Theslidingfrictionforce(F)isusuallyconsideredtobethesumofforcesarisingfromdeformationsofsurfacefeatures(Fs),fromattractiveforces(atomic,molecular,etc.)atcontactpoints(Fa)andforcefrominteractionoffilmsandparticulatesontherubbingsurfaces(Ff):Therollingfrictionforceincludestheseforcecontributionspluseffectsfromtherelativestiffnessofthecontactingsurfaces,thediameter(curvature)ofthesphericalshape(ball,orange,etc.)andotherfactors.Becausetherearesomanyfactorsinvolvedinarollingtribosystem,rollingresistancecanbestbequantifiedbyanactualtestofthesphereofinterestontheintendedcounterface,asinthistestmethod.Therearecountlessapplicationswhereitisimportanttoquantifytherollingcharacteristicsofaparticularsphericalshapeonaparticularsurface.Theinterlaboratorytestsconductedforthistestmethodwereperformedonhardenedsteelballslikethoseusedinballbearings.Thistestmethodcouldbeusedtoassesstheeffectofdifferentcounterfacesurfacesontherollingcharacteristicsofballsforballbearings.Conversely,itcouldbeusedasaqualitycontroltestonballs.Surfaceimperfections/defects/films,etc.ontheballscanaffecthowtheyroll:thedistancetraveledonacommoncounterface.5.3Industrialapplicationsofthistestmethodcanincludeassessingconveyingsurfacesforsphericalornearlyspecialparts:checkvalveballs,cabinetknobs,Christmasornaments,toiletfloats,etc.Manymedicaldevicesusespecialshapeswhererollingcharacteristicsareaconsideration.Similarly,manypharmaceuticalproducts(pills)aresphericalornearlysphericalinshape,andthistestmethodcanbeusedtoassessrollingcharacteristicsforconveyingorotherreasonssuchassize(mass)check.5.4Rollingfrictionofsphericalshapescanbeaconsiderationincountlesssports(soccer,golf,lacrosse,etc.)andgameapplications(billiards,bocce,toys,etc.).Thistestmethodcanbeusedtoranktherollingresistanceofdifferentballcompositions,masses,shapes,surfacetextures,design,stiffness,etc.Similarly,thetestmethodcanbeusedtoassesstheeaseofrollingofballsondifferentplayingorgamesurfaces.5.5Thistestmethodisveryapplicabletosphericalormostlysphericalfoodproducts.Forexample,itiscommontouserollingdistanceofapples,citrus,nuts,etc.toclassifythembysizeformarketing.Theyarerolleddownanangledsurfaceandtherollingdistancebecomesafunctionofsize(mass/diameter).Thistestmethodcanbeusedtoassessthesuitabilityofvariousrollingsurfaces(carpet,metal,wood,etc.)forsuitabilityinclassificationequipment.Itcouldalsobeusedforfoodconveyanceonspherical-shapedprocessedfoods(gumballs,hardcandy,meatballs,etc.)5.6Finally,thistestmethodcanbeavaluableteachingtoolforphysicsandtribologystudents.Theequipmentissimple,lowcostandstudentproof.Itcanbeusedtodemonstratetheconceptofrollingfrictionandthefactorsthataffectit.1.1Thistestmethodcoverstheuseofanangledlaunchramptoinitiaterollingofasphereornearlysphericalshapeonaflathorizontalsurfacetodeterminetherollingfrictioncharacteristicsofagivensphericalshapeonagivensurface.1.1.1Steelballsonasurfaceplatewereusedininterlaboratorytests(seeAppendixX1).Golfballsonagreen,soccerandlacrosseballsonplayingsurfaces,b......
